Strong's H2183 (Hebrew)

Hebrew: זָנוּן (zânûwn)

Pronunciation: zaw-noon'

Morphology: n-m

Derivation: from זָנָה (zânâh) H2181

Definition: adultery; figuratively, idolatry

KJV Renderings: whoredom

Senses

  1. adultery, fornication, prostitution
